Thwarting a plan to blow up a car loaded with 60 kg of explosives in Moscow
The agency explained that the terrorist operation aimed to assassinate a high-ranking Russian military officer/agencies
SHARE

Moscow, Russia – The Russian Federal Security Service said on Tuesday that a terrorist operation in the Moscow region, planned by a Ukrainian intelligence agent, had been thwarted.

The agency explained that the terrorist operation aimed to assassinate a high-ranking Russian military officer.

The Russian Federal Security Service announced the arrest of an intelligence agent in Ukraine who was planning to assassinate the Russian officer.

He pointed out that the operation was to be carried out using a car loaded with up to 60 kilograms of explosives.

The Russian Federal Security Service said in a statement that the agency arrested a person “who was preparing for a terrorist act in the Moscow region.. During operational and investigative activities, the identity of a Ukrainian special services agent named Raven, recruited in a third country, was identified.

According to the statement, the person, on instructions from the organizer, made a homemade explosive device and hid it in a car purchased with money provided by the enemy.

The Russian Federal Security Service explained: “The car, loaded with more than 60 kilograms of explosives, was then scheduled to be stopped in a place designated by the enemy, and detonated when a high-ranking military officer from the Russian Ministry of Defense passed near it”.

The Russian Federal Security Service arrested the person “on his way to the scene of the planned crime, and during interrogation he admitted to cooperating with hostile intelligence services, during which he was offered the opportunity to return to his country of origin and avoid joining Ukrainian forces in exchange for committing a terrorist act”.

The Investigation Department of the Russian Federal Security Service in the Rostov region opened criminal cases against the criminal, including a case related to high treason, illegal manufacture and transfer of explosives, and other cases.
